Access to local broadcast channels is a cornerstone of cable TV service in Yorklyn, DE. Residents can typically expect to find all major network affiliates, including WPVI (ABC 6), KYW (CBS 3), WCAU (NBC 10), and WTXF (FOX 29), all broadcasting from the greater Philadelphia market. PBS affiliates like WHYY are also standard offerings. For sports enthusiasts, many cable packages include access to regional sports networks such as NBC Sports Philadelphia, which covers local teams like the Philadelphia Phillies and Flyers.
